The Motor Vehicle Investigations Unit (MVIU) investigates allegations concerning the following:
Anytime a driver license, identification card, motor vehicle title or registration was obtained fraudulently
Anytime a person failed to give the required or correct information in an application, or commission of any fraud in making such application for a driver license, identification card, motor vehicle title or registration
Possession of a fake, counterfeit or altered driver license or identification card
For all other complaints of criminal activity, contact your local law enforcement

The Anonymous Hotline was established to ensure The Division of Motor Vehicle programs prevent and deter fraud, misuse and employee misconduct. The hotline is available to employees and the public suspecting fraudulent activity concerning driver licenses, titles, registrations; criminal activity; and serious misconduct involving DMV employees. The Fraud Hotline is available 24 hours a day, seven days a week. 1-855-RPT-2DMV (1-855-778-2368).
